Adjust the voltage level of your devices with this non-inverting and inverting|step up|step down ADP2504ACPZ-R7 DC to DC converter from Analog Devices. This converter's single output can produce a current up to 1 A. By only needing an input voltage of 2.3 V with a maximum of 5 V, this is the best way to control the power in your circuit. With an adjustable output that has a voltage of 2.8 to 5.5 V, this is power management at its best. By operating at a load regulation of 0.6% and line regulation of 0.6% you can provide a constant voltage at your output. Its switching regulator has a frequency of 2100 to 2900 kHz. This product will be shipped in tape and reel packaging for quick mounting and safe delivery. This converter has a minimum operating temperature of -40 °C and a maximum of 125 °C.
